Output 6278730acf940a25a965126f69924ad915f535ebf928be5ebdf1623423d0763a:0

value
26794578
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fb91a895fad3ee085997749f20ae4ad558e442a OP_EQUALVERIFY OP_CHECKSIG
address
16owKK9ua4cZCDVwnZUPymyescHY7xdT5e
transaction
6278730acf940a25a965126f69924ad915f535ebf928be5ebdf1623423d0763a
confirmations
466516
spent
true